WooCommerce Clear All Carts: Improve Shopping Experience & Reduce Abandoned Carts

WooCommerce Clear All Carts: Improve Shopping Experience & Reduce Abandoned Carts

Introduction

One of the biggest challenges for online store owners is cart abandonment. Customers often add products to their carts but leave the store without completing the purchase. If a cart is left full for too long, it can cause checkout issues, slow down performance, and create customer frustration.

The WooCommerce Clear All Carts feature helps address this issue by allowing customers and store admins to quickly remove all items from the cart with a single click.

In this blog, we will cover:

  • What is WooCommerce Clear All Carts?
  • Why clearing carts is important
  • Key features of a WooCommerce clear cart plugin
  • The best WooCommerce clear cart plugins
  • How to set up and use the feature
  • Best practices to improve cart management

What is WooCommerce Clear All Carts?

The Clear All Carts feature in WooCommerce allows customers to empty their shopping cart instantly with just one click. This is useful when a customer wants to start fresh or remove items they no longer want.

Admins can also use this feature to clear abandoned carts, improving store performance and helping customers who face checkout errors due to old cart data.


Why is Clearing Carts Important?

1. Enhances User Experience

A cluttered cart can be frustrating for customers. By offering a clear all button, users can quickly remove unwanted items without having to delete them one by one.

2. Reduces Cart Abandonment

Sometimes customers leave items in their carts and forget about them. Allowing them to easily reset their cart can encourage them to restart their shopping experience.

3. Prevents Checkout Errors

Old items in a cart can sometimes lead to stock or pricing errors. Clearing abandoned carts can prevent such issues, ensuring a smooth checkout process.

4. Improves Store Performance

Too many abandoned carts stored in the WooCommerce database can slow down your site. Regularly clearing old carts can enhance website speed and performance.

5. Helps Admins Manage Customer Carts

Store owners and admins may need to clear carts manually for troubleshooting or customer support reasons. A clear cart button makes this process simple and efficient.


Key Features of a Good WooCommerce Clear Cart Plugin

When choosing a WooCommerce clear cart plugin, look for the following features:

1. One-Click Cart Reset

The plugin should provide a single-click button for clearing all cart items instantly.

2. Customizable Button Placement

You should be able to place the clear cart button on different pages, such as:

  • Cart page
  • Checkout page
  • Mini cart (sidebar widget)
  • Custom locations using shortcodes

3. Automatic Cart Clearing

Some plugins allow admins to automatically clear abandoned carts after a certain period, improving store performance.

4. AJAX-Powered Functionality

An AJAX-based clear cart button ensures items are removed without refreshing the page, making the experience faster and smoother.

5. Confirmation Message Before Clearing

To prevent accidental cart clearance, the plugin should display a confirmation popup asking users if they are sure they want to empty their cart.

6. Compatibility with WooCommerce Themes and Plugins

A good clear cart plugin should work with all major WooCommerce themes and checkout plugins without conflicts.


Best WooCommerce Clear Cart Plugins

Here are some of the best plugins to add a clear cart button to your WooCommerce store:

1. WooCommerce Empty Cart Button

  • Adds a clear cart button on the cart and checkout page
  • Uses AJAX for fast cart removal
  • Supports custom styling and button text

2. WP Clear Cart for WooCommerce

  • Allows customers to reset their cart with one click
  • Provides a confirmation popup to prevent accidental cart clearance
  • Works with all major WooCommerce themes

3. Clear Cart and Sessions for WooCommerce

  • Allows admins to clear customer carts from the backend
  • Clears abandoned carts automatically after a set time
  • Supports bulk cart clearance for multiple users

4. WooCommerce Mini Cart Customizer

  • Adds a clear cart button inside the mini cart widget
  • Customizable button color, text, and placement
  • Works well with mobile-friendly themes

How to Set Up a Clear Cart Button in WooCommerce?

Let’s go through a step-by-step guide using the WooCommerce Empty Cart Button plugin.

Step 1: Install and Activate the Plugin

  1. Go to WordPress Dashboard > Plugins > Add New.
  2. Search for WooCommerce Empty Cart Button.
  3. Click Install Now, then Activate.

Step 2: Configure Plugin Settings

  1. Navigate to WooCommerce > Settings > Clear Cart.
  2. Enable the clear cart button.
  3. Set the button placement (cart page, checkout page, mini cart).
  4. Customize the button text and color to match your store’s branding.

Step 3: Add Clear Cart Button to Mini Cart

  1. Go to Appearance > Widgets.
  2. Add the WooCommerce Mini Cart Widget.
  3. Enable the clear cart button inside the mini cart.

Step 4: Save Changes and Test

  • Visit your store as a customer and add products to the cart.
  • Click the clear cart button and check if all items are removed instantly.
  • Ensure the confirmation message appears before clearing the cart.

Best Practices for Managing WooCommerce Carts

1. Display the Clear Cart Button in Key Locations

Place the clear cart button on the cart page, checkout page, and mini cart for easy access.

2. Show a Confirmation Message

To prevent accidental cart clearance, display a popup message asking for confirmation.

3. Automatically Clear Abandoned Carts

Set up an automatic cart clearing system to remove abandoned carts after a specific time, keeping your store database optimized.

4. Use AJAX for a Seamless Experience

Ensure the cart updates instantly without page refresh when customers clear it.

5. Allow Customers to Restore Cart Items

Give users an option to restore removed items in case they clear the cart by mistake.


Common Issues and Troubleshooting

1. Clear Cart Button Not Appearing?

  • Go to WooCommerce > Settings > Clear Cart and check if the button is enabled.
  • Ensure the button placement is correct (cart page, checkout page, etc.).

2. Clear Cart Button Not Working?

  • Check if there’s a plugin conflict by disabling other WooCommerce extensions.
  • Switch to a default WordPress theme (like Storefront) and test again.

3. Customers Clearing Carts by Mistake?

  • Enable a confirmation popup before clearing the cart.
  • Provide an undo option for restoring cleared items.

Conclusion

The WooCommerce Clear All Carts feature is a simple yet powerful tool that improves the shopping experience by allowing customers to empty their carts instantly. It also helps store admins manage abandoned carts and prevent checkout issues.

What's Your Reaction?

like

dislike

love

funny

angry

sad

wow